Internal Alarms and Events

In addition to the alarms generated by the Host or HP server system, the Terminal server supports several internal events. Chapter 8 contains a complete description of each internal event and standard Action Routines and required parameters.

Event

Description

 

 

.AUTHFAIL

Event occurs upon receipt of a failed authentication

 

attempt.

 

 

.BAT48HIGH

Event occurs when battery voltage crosses over

 

from an OK condition to a high voltage condition.

 

Use the SSA command to specify the upper limit.

 

 

.BAT48LOW

Event occurs when battery voltage crosses over

 

from an OK condition to a low voltage condition.

 

Use the SSA command to specify the upper and

 

lower limits.

 

 

.BAT48OK

Event occurs when battery changes from a high or

 

low condition to an OK condition. Use the SSA

 

command to specify the upper and lower limits.

 

 

.BUFREADY

Event occurs when a buffer file has been closed

 

and is ready to be sent.

 

 

.CLKCHANGE

Event indicating that the internal clock of the

 

Terminal server has changed.

 

 

.DISKCRIT

Event occurs when the RAMdisk reaches the

 

critical level assigned by the Set Disk Parameters

 

command.
